First time I’ve been here and I’m embarrassed to say I never knew anything about this Park. I mean
 Who doesn’t want to see peacocks roaming around and geese that are obviously in family packs? Wild birds that have made themselves at home in this Park. A hidden lake and water features are obviously a drawing card for these birds
 we even saw a ‘lone’ Curlew. It was limping but otherwise quite unperturbed with the other birds about. Hoping it had a Mate that wasn’t too far away. So many little hidey holes around
 noticed the Gold Coast Tent community were residents of the Park as well. If anything, their areas were kept very clean and tidy
 a sign of the times, something the authorities should be sympathetic towards but can also understand people not coming here as it’s confronting to see a lot of the Tents. I wasn’t bothered, would probably feel safer here than some other well known Parks. Plenty of seating around, BBQs, water, toilets. Saw a 10yr Olds’ Birthday party in full force by the little stream that runs thru the park. Plenty of Parking and plenty of ‘shade’ for the tourists and locals. Can even get your feet wet in the water ways
.. Would love to come back and stay for a few hours. Also
.don’t feed the Birds’! Signs are in the Park to let you know.

Beautiful park located in between Surfers Paradise and Southport. Great spot for a family outing in one of the two Playgrounds or a walk around the numerous paths in the park. There's heaps of wildlife in the park, most noteably, three peacocks. There are heaps more wandering around the park. I used to place more some of my photoshoots and the location never disappoints. The creek and pond with the small bridges make for great photo locations.
